AN ACT AUTHORIZING BONDS OF THE STATE FOR THE 
INSTALLATION OF SAFETY MEASURES FOR PEDESTRIANS AND 
MOTORISTS IN WATERTOWN. 
Be it enacted by the Senate and House of Representatives in General 
Assembly convened: 
 
That the State Bond Commission be empowered to authorize the 1 
issuance of bonds of the state in accordance with section 3-20 of the 2 
general statutes, in principal amounts not exceeding in the aggregate 3 
____ dollars, the proceeds of which shall be used by the Department of 4 
Transportation for the purpose of providing a grant-in-aid to the town 5 
of Watertown for the installation of various safety measures to 6 
improve safety for pedestrians and motorists. 7 
Statement of Purpose:   
To provide funding to the town of Watertown for the installation of 
various safety measures as recommended in the town's most recent 
Road Safety Audit and to increase safety for pedestrians and motorists.
